* Merge function types in C.Rafael Espindola2012-11-291-4/+4
| | | | | | | | | | | | | | | | | | | | | | | | | | | | Among other differences, GCC accepts typedef int IA[]; typedef int A10[10]; static A10 *f(void); static IA *f(void); void g(void) { (void)sizeof(*f()); } but clang used to reject it with: invalid application of 'sizeof' to an incomplete type 'IA' (aka 'int []') The intention of c99's 6.2.7 seems to be that we should use the composite type and accept as gcc does. Doing the type merging required some extra fixes: * Use the type from the function type in initializations, even if an parameter is available. * Fix the merging of the noreturn attribute in function types. * Make CodeGen handle the fact that an parameter type can be different from the corresponding type in the function type. llvm-svn: 168895

* objective-C arc: load of a __weak object happens via call toFariborz Jahanian2012-11-271-0/+6
| | | | | | | | | | | objc_loadWeak. This retains and autorelease the weakly-refereced object. This hidden autorelease sometimes makes __weak variable alive even after the weak reference is erased, because the object is still referenced by an autorelease pool. This patch overcomes this behavior by loading a weak object via call to objc_loadWeakRetained(), followng it by objc_release at appropriate place, thereby removing the hidden autorelease. // rdar://10849570 llvm-svn: 168740

* Accept and pass arguments to __unknown_anytype in argumentJohn McCall2012-11-141-0/+16
| | | | | | | | | | | | | | | | | | | | | positions of Objective-C methods. It is possible to recover a lot of type information about Objective-C methods from the reflective metadata for their implementations. This information is not rich when it comes to struct types, however, and it is not possible to produce a type in the debugger's round-tripped AST which will really do anything useful during type-checking. Therefore we allow __unknown_anytype in these positions, which essentially disables type-checking for that argument. We infer the parameter type to be the unqualified type of the argument expression unless that expression is an explicit cast, in which case it becomes the type-as-written of that cast. rdar://problem/12565338 llvm-svn: 167896
